Model, F. Peter – Wilson Library Bulletin, 1984
This description of the rehabilitation of the New York Public Library (NYPL) facility highlights an 18-week citywide program on contemporary censorship, including the main exhibit in NYPL's Gottesman Exhibition Hall; financial support and the library budget; and the leadership of Vartan Gregorian, president of NYPL since 1981. Conn, Richard – USA Today, 1985
The art of the Plains Indians is discussed, and an art exhibition of their work to be held at the California Academy of Sciences in San Francisco from January 12 to April 29, 1985, is described. The exhibit shows and explains how Plains art served aspects of the Indians' traditional life. (RM)
